Purpose

The Senior Software Developer/Analyst will play a key role in the development of multiple applications used in Petroleum Engineering modeling and simulation. The Software Developers' initial responsibility would be to develop and maintain current and new applications, participate in the testing and validation process, and assist with the overall annual releases to the commercial market.

Responsibilities

  • Designs and develops intuitive user interfaces for engineering software

  • Implements, tests, and integrates technical software, databases, software infrastructure, frameworks, and develops software solutions

  • Conducts and researches solutions to integrate application programming, user interfaces, web-based data servers, and SQL-based databases with pre-existing software

  • Develops an implementation methodology, project plan, and process to be used in the delivery of software solutions to the appropriate customers which includes preparation of software documentation, developing standards and educational materials for users, and providing technical and/or project management leadership on large projects

  • Creates and maintains websites incorporating software products and licensing of software

  • Perform other related duties as assigned
